Circular path CTP with tangential connection
The tool moves on a circular path, starting tangentially (at
2
) from a
preceding contour element (
1
to
2
).
Input:
• Polar coordinate angle PA of the arc end point
E
• Polar coordinate radius PR of the arc end point
E
• The transition points must be defined exactly.
• The pole is not the center of the contour arc.
COORDINATES ?
Select polar coordinates.
POLAR COORDINATES RADIUS PR?
Enter the distance from the pole to the arc end point, for example
PR = 10 mm.
POLAR COORDINATES ANGLE PA ?
Enter the angle from the reference axis to PR, for example PA = 80°.
If necessary, enter also:
Radius compensation
Feed rate
Miscellaneous function
Resulting NC block: CTP PR +10 PA +80
